In the unfolding drama on General Hospital, a critical plot point centers around Sasha Gilmore, who finds herself as the sole keeper of explosive secrets that could dramatically alter the lives of several key characters.
As the narrative continues to develop, Sasha holds the crucial knowledge of two deeply entwined and sensitive situations: Willow Tait’s second kiss and the ongoing affair between Nina Reeves and Drew Cain.
This revelation places Sasha in a precarious position, one that could have profound implications for the relationships and dynamics within the show.
The question on everyone’s mind is whether Sasha will choose to remain silent about these secrets or take the risky step of informing Michael Corinthos, potentially exacerbating the already tense situation.
